So, after a little discussion, my buddy Jim … WebApr 8, 2024 · Those familiar with Lyon Mountain’s history associate the community with a certain “m” word: mining. But the iron mines, once among the most productive in the world, shut down in the late 1960s. WebArchibald McIntyre and David Henderson discovered iron ore on the banks of the Upper Hudson in 1826. This prompted the creation of a mining operation that would continue on and off for decades. WebAdirondacks, Cheever Mineville, fluorapatite, Granite, IOA deposits, Lyon Mountain, REE: Abstract: The iron oxide-apatite (IOA) deposits of the eastern Adirondack Mountains consist of intrusive sheets or dikes of magnetite, fluorapatite, augitic pyroxene, quartz, and microcline. Other trace mineral phases include ilmenite with hematite ...
